Baby Quiet Book

Today I made this quick quiet book for my baby. Instead of using felt I used a levi jacket and a pair of kachi pants. It was a quick and easy project. All of the edges are raw so that they can fray. It was a quick and easy.
baby quiet book no felt levis and raw edged ideasI used raw appliques so that it would all fray. My daughters name starts with an A.
baby quiet book no felt levis and raw edged ideasThis page has a bunch of buttons looped onto a ribbon. The ribbon is sewn into the pocket so that the buttons can all be stored in the pocket.

This book will be given to my baby girl from my 4 yr old for her birthday. She had tons of fun helping me design the book and can't wait to give it to her.

The squares are all 6 inches square. I assembled each individual side. Then my daughter picked out the order. Then I sewed the squares together that would be back to back. Then I cut out pieces of flannel that measured 6 x 4 inches. Then I sewed those pieces of flannel onto each page so that there was a page of the book, the flannel, and then another page of the book.

So the first page was sewn to the last page. After I finished assembling that part. I then layered them all together and sewed down the middle of the all the pieces of flannel to form the book.
